Transaction 577936330f56cf363fc737af9c288db7d8784a44daace1f845f16fd13846ea60

2 Input
2 Outputs
  • 577936330f56cf363fc737af9c288db7d8784a44daace1f845f16fd13846ea60:0
  • value  5618459
    address  3GjAa5th2WNxNHAPwDUrXanyGSMTjn2Q5F
  • 577936330f56cf363fc737af9c288db7d8784a44daace1f845f16fd13846ea60:1
  • value  3148880
    address  3AWDcijmqdgb4Hxpra3p2k8nfm76UFCDed